Better Buy: Taiwan Semiconductor vs. Micron Stock


In the chip manufacturing world, there are two primary types of chips made: memory and logic chips. Each serves a different purpose in a computer, and each is important.

In the logic chip world, there is no bigger manufacturer than Taiwan Semiconductor (NYSE: TSM). In the memory world, it's a bit more spread out, and (NASDAQ: MU) is among the largest producers. However, many investors are intrigued by the investment opportunities offered by these chipmakers.

The biggest draw is that they are a somewhat neutral investment. Both companies do business with nearly every chip designer, and as long as artificial intelligence (AI) demand continues to grow, these two should thrive.
